Transaction a66db54ddf5faa6e411569b67519c6c8fe65c2313db39fa2ce2dbad2d59b2a90
1 Input
1 Output
-
a66db54ddf5faa6e411569b67519c6c8fe65c2313db39fa2ce2dbad2d59b2a90:0
- value
- 667195
- script pubkey
- OP_0 OP_PUSHBYTES_20 6834093a3a5efbb79930ac92ae0be471aac4290b
- address
- bc1qdq6qjw36tmam0xfs4jf2uzlywx4vg2gt6ltdnk